Pi Filter Calculator (LPF): LC Low Pass Filter Design

This Pi filter calculator functions as an LC low pass filter, primarily used for impedance matching. It determines the appropriate inductance (L) and capacitance (C) values based on the input cutoff frequency (fc) and impedance (Z0).

Example:

  • INPUTS: Fc = 900 MHz, Z0 = 50 Ohm
  • OUTPUTS: L = 1.76 x 10-8 Henries, C = 7.077 x 10-12 farads
